Snail trails are brown lines of discolouration that form on your solar panels after long-term usage. Solar panel snail trials are a phenomenon that has been reported since 2012 with occurrences increasing in the past decade. Unveiling the impact of Snail Trails on PV Modules

Silver carbonate, silver phosphate, silver acetate, and silver sulphide are identified as degradation products associated with snail trails. Snail trails become visible within the first three months to one year after PV module

Are solar panels affected by snail trails?

Figure 1 : Typical photos of solar panels affecetd by snail trail (from maintenace of photovoltaics parks of SolarWay) Within a few years this kind of PV module defect became widespread. In 2012 it was reported that about 50% of all newly installed modules were more or less affected from “snail trails” .

Where do snail trails occur in solar cells?

Snail trails are commonly observed to develop in the vicinity of microcracks or cracks within solar cells . Fig. 7 (c) displays the EL image of a solar cell affected by snail trails, where a characteristic pattern of cracks is evident along the snail trail, appearing as dark lines (encircled in red).

How do you test a PV module for snail trails?

The has been several testing methods developed for susceptibility for snail trails. For example, a 50-100 hour damp-heat test at 85 °C and 85% relative humidity in combination with a forward bias current of 8 A has been shown to be able to create snail trails in susceptible PV modules .
